Determine whether the function rule models discrete or continuous data.
Function # 1: A movie store sells DVDs for $15 each. The function C(d) = 15d relates the total cost of movies to the number purchased d.
Function # 2: A produce stand sells roasted peanuts for $2.99 per pound. The function C(p) = 2.99p relates the total cost of the peanuts to the number of pounds purchased p.
A.) Functions # 1 models discrete data. Function # 2 models continuous data.
B.) Functions # 1 models continuous data. Function # 2 models continuous data.
C.) Functions # 1 models continuous data. Function # 2 models discrete data.
D.) Functions # 1 models discrete data. Function # 2 models discrete data.
